Step 1: Develop a Strong Foundation in Audio Theory
Audio engineering is a technical field, and a solid understanding of audio theory is paramount. Begin by delving into the fundamentals, exploring topics like:
Sound Waves: Understanding the nature of sound waves, their properties, and how they behave is crucial. Study concepts like wavelength, frequency, and amplitude to grasp the basics of sound production and manipulation.
Acoustics: Dive into the science of sound, learning about how it travels, reflects, and is absorbed in different environments. This knowledge is vital for creating optimal acoustic conditions for recording and ensuring the best sound quality.
Signal Flow: Master the concept of signal flow, which refers to the path that an audio signal takes from its source to the listener. This includes understanding input and output signals, as well as the various stages of processing, such as mixing and mastering.
Audio Equipment: Familiarize yourself with the different types of audio equipment, from microphones and speakers to mixers and audio interfaces. Learn about their specifications, uses, and how they contribute to the overall audio production process.

Step 3: Invest in Quality Audio Equipment
Having the right tools is essential for audio engineering. While you can learn the basics with entry-level gear, investing in quality equipment will significantly enhance your workflow and the overall quality of your work. Consider the following:
Microphones: Invest in a variety of microphones, including dynamic, condenser, and ribbon mics, to capture different types of sounds with precision.
Audio Interface: Choose a high-quality audio interface that offers low latency and a range of input and output options. This will ensure smooth recording and playback.
Headphones and Monitors: Opt for reference-quality headphones and studio monitors to ensure accurate audio reproduction, allowing you to make informed mixing and mastering decisions.
Software: Acquire professional audio editing and production software, such as Pro Tools, Logic Pro, or Ableton Live, to streamline your workflow and access advanced features.
Step 4: Master the Art of Mixing and Mastering
Mixing and mastering are critical skills for any audio engineer. These processes involve blending and refining audio tracks to create a cohesive and professional-sounding final product. Here’s how to excel in these areas:
Mixing Techniques: Learn various mixing techniques, such as EQing, compression, and reverb, to manipulate and enhance audio tracks. Experiment with different approaches to find your unique style.
Mastering: Understand the role of mastering in the audio production process. This involves fine-tuning the overall sound, ensuring consistency across tracks, and preparing the audio for distribution.
Reference Tracks: Use reference tracks to compare your mixes and masters with industry standards. This will help you develop a critical ear and refine your own techniques.
Feedback and Critique: Seek feedback from experienced audio engineers or producers to gain valuable insights and improve your skills.
